AMD in Santa Clara, CA, is seeking a senior DFT Engineer to own ATPG/DFT for the next generation of high‑performance cores. You will work closely with architecture, IP design, Physical Design, and Product Engineering to ensure first‑pass silicon success.
The role requires hands‑on experience with DFT tools and test patterns, with strong Verilog and Linux scripting skills. Candidates should be comfortable collaborating across teams and participating in post‑silicon debug.

As a member of the Cores DFT Team, the successful candidate will own the ATPG/DFT responsibilities for the next generation of AMD high-performance cores.
Our work is a key contributor to delivering a high-quality design and can improve AMD’s operating expenses in the millions. As a senior member of the DFT team, you will work closely with the architecture, IP design, Physical Design teams, and Product engineering teams to achieve first pass silicon success.
